Overview

In Ayurvedic skin care, facial oils are not used only for surface moisturization. They are also traditionally applied as part of a routine intended to support overall skin comfort, texture, and natural glow. Kumkumadi Taila is one such classical preparation, widely used in traditional practice for dull, dry, or tired-looking skin.

The formulation described here includes sesame oil, goat milk, saffron, sandalwood, lotus-related ingredients, manjistha, mulethi, dashmool, and other classical herbs. Together, these ingredients are traditionally valued for supporting skin nourishment and helping the face look well cared for when used regularly as part of a simple skin routine.

Because it is an oil-based product, it may suit people who enjoy massage-based skin care or who want an alternative to cream moisturizers. However, skin response can vary from person to person, so consistent but careful use is important.

Key Ingredients

Til Taila (Sesame Oil)

Sesame oil is a classic Ayurvedic base oil. It is traditionally used to support softness and moisture retention in the skin. In facial oils, it helps carry herbal ingredients and may support a supple skin feel.

Goat Doodh

Goat milk has long been used in traditional skin applications. It is commonly included in formulations intended to support skin comfort and a nourished appearance.

Kesar (Saffron)

Saffron is one of the most recognized ingredients in Kumkumadi Taila. It is traditionally described in Ayurvedic literature as a valued ingredient for complexion care and is commonly used in face oils aimed at supporting a brighter, more refreshed look.

Lal Chandan (Sandalwood)

Sandalwood is traditionally valued for its soothing skin-care role. It is widely used in traditional practice for maintaining a calm, balanced feel on the skin.

Nilotpal, Kamal Kesar and Padmakh

Lotus-related ingredients are often associated with gentle skin support in traditional formulations. They are commonly included in Ayurvedic face care for maintaining skin freshness and refinement.

Majistha (Manjistha)

Manjistha is a respected Ayurvedic herb traditionally used in skin-care formulations. It is commonly used in Ayurveda for supporting clear, healthy-looking skin and balanced complexion care.

Mulethi

Mulethi is traditionally valued for skin comfort and softness. In herbal oils, it may help support a smoother and more cared-for appearance.

Dashmool and Other Classical Herbs

Dashmool, khus, plaksh, laaksha, kaliyakashth and related herbs contribute to the traditional character of the formulation. Reputed Ayurvedic manufacturers often use such classical combinations to preserve the intended balance of the oil.

How to Use

Start with a clean face and neck. Take a few drops of the oil and apply gently over the skin. Massage with light upward strokes for a minute or two. The product may be left on for several hours or overnight if suitable for your skin. Some users may prefer to wash it off after about 30 minutes.

For beginners, it is often sensible to start with a small amount, especially if you are new to facial oils. Using too much may feel heavy on some skin types. A little usually goes a long way.

Suggested routine

  • Cleanse the face and pat dry
  • Apply 2-4 drops as needed
  • Massage gently into face and neck
  • Leave on overnight or rinse later, depending on comfort
  • Use regularly for best cosmetic support

If using it during the daytime, many people prefer applying a minimal amount to avoid excess oiliness. Night use is often more convenient for massage-based products.

Important Cautions

Even traditional skin-care products should be used thoughtfully. A patch test is recommended before first use, especially for sensitive or reactive skin. Apply a small amount to a limited area and observe for any irritation.

Store the oil in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Keep it out of reach of children. If you are pregnant, lactating, or taking medication, consult a qualified physician before use.

If the product feels too heavy, reduce the quantity or shorten the leave-on time. Discontinue use if irritation occurs. People with very acne-prone or highly sensitive skin may wish to seek personalized guidance before adding any facial oil to their routine.
